The Story Behind the Bottle

Dönnhoff is one of the finest, most exciting family estates of Germany's Nahe. Dating back to 1750, it was headed up until recently by the founder's grandson Helmut Dönnhoff. Helmut’s son, Cornelius, is now winemaker and has "bottled probably the best wine series in the history of the domaine," said Wine Advocate's Stephen Reinhardt.

The family is proud to own some of the best vineyards in the whole region, including the Erstes Gewächs Höllenpfad and, within that, the magnificent Grosses Gewächs Höllenpfad im Mülberg. Its grapes are taken from Höllenpfad’s red sandstone soil slopes that earn their name by being hellishly steep and having a reddish glow. The soil and sharp incline give this wine its amazing intensity and distinct, spicy, peppery fruit. Critic James Suckling awarded the wine 96 points, writing "sensational balance of stony minerality and very fine peachy fruit”. A superb white that’s delicious straight out of the box, but will certainly benefit from another few years’ ageing.
